Salesforce Salesforce-Media-Cloud Exam Syllabus Topics:

TopicDetails
Topic 1
  • Discovery: This section of the exam measures the skills of a Salesforce Solution Architect and covers the ability to assess business and technical requirements for implementing Media Cloud applications. It includes determining the technical scope for a statement of work (SOW), mapping use cases to Salesforce Media Cloud components, understanding how third-party systems integrate with the Media Cloud ecosystem, outlining system flows based on the existing business environment, and identifying relevant non-functional requirements based on customer needs.
Topic 2
  • Implement: This section of the exam measures skills of a Salesforce Solution Architect and focuses on implementing the Media Cloud solution based on business and technical requirements. It includes supporting CI
  • CD deployment processes, planning data migration with an understanding of the data model, selecting appropriate integration approaches for media-specific contexts, applying security settings to control data access, and ensuring performance outcomes align with defined KPIs and non-functional expectations.
Topic 3
  • Design: This section of the exam measures the skills of a Salesforce Media Cloud Consultant and covers the process of designing scalable and efficient Media Cloud solutions. It focuses on creating solution flows using ASM capabilities, applying best practices in solution architecture, recommending product model and pricing strategies, and aligning designs with the Media Cloud data model. It also evaluates the candidate's ability to set up sharing and permission sets, identify integration points, assess reporting needs, and determine deployment strategies that fit within a CI
  • CD environment.
